Understanding Thermal Equilibrium in Heat Transfer
Thermal equilibrium is a key idea in heat transfer and calorimetry, which is important for your chemistry studies. So, what is thermal equilibrium? It happens when two objects at different temperatures touch each other. The heat moves from the hotter object to the cooler one until they are both at the same temperature.
